Output d40253d5fbbc615adcdae72e54389f38975edd01717c60d80bce94a99199cd26:2

value
8767626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2a70ae30996e53fc17264607140e2bc07db2864 OP_EQUAL
address
MRePRxqYxizN52Gjni3zpFhBPV4aC1rDLy
transaction
d40253d5fbbc615adcdae72e54389f38975edd01717c60d80bce94a99199cd26
spent
true